The Mechanics of The Tattoo Unveiling Process: 5-14 Days Of Healing And Reveal
The Tattoo Unveiling Process: 5-14 Days Of Healing And Reveal is a critical phase in the tattooing process, characterized by various stages of healing, inflammation, and regeneration. Here’s a step-by-step guide to what you can expect during this period:
– **Days 1-3:** The initial healing phase, marked by swelling, redness, and scabbing. During this period, it’s essential to keep the tattoo moist, clean, and protected from direct sunlight.
– **Days 4-7:** The inflammatory phase, where the body sheds the scab and starts to regenerate new skin cells. Clients may experience itching, peeling, and flaking during this phase.
– **Days 8-14:** The final healing phase, where the tattoo begins to take shape, and clients can start to see the final results. This phase is characterized by continued healing, color retention, and fading.
